“If you judge people, you have no time to love them.”
— Mother Teresa
Simplified Meaning:
If you spend your time criticizing or thinking badly about others, you miss out on the chance to show kindness and care. Imagine you go to school and see a classmate who is always late. Instead of thinking about all the reasons they might be late and getting annoyed, you could try to understand their situation. Maybe they have a long commute or a difficult family situation. By giving them the benefit of the doubt and offering help, like sharing notes or just being friendly, you create a positive connection. In doing this, you not only feel better yourself but also make them feel supported. Focusing on understanding and helping others allows you to build meaningful relationships and spread kindness. It’s about choosing empathy over judgment, which leads to stronger, happier connections with those around you.
